From 4f4d31f905b2073cc39f2f214bcd9ba64f8ee61f Mon Sep 17 00:00:00 2001 From: Pablo Barciela Date: Sat, 23 Feb 2019 15:47:55 +0100 Subject: [Security] eel-string: Use 'g_strlcat' instead of 'strcat' to avoid warnings with Clang Analyzer --- eel/eel-string.c |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) (limited to 'eel/eel-string.c') diff --git a/eel/eel-string.c b/eel/eel-string.c index 64bca4fa..aea801ea 100644 --- a/eel/eel-string.c +++ b/eel/eel-string.c @@ -246,8 +246,8 @@ eel_str_middle_truncate (const char *string, truncated = g_new (char, strlen (string) + 1); g_utf8_strncpy (truncated, string, num_left_chars); - strcat (truncated, delimter); - strcat (truncated, g_utf8_offset_to_pointer (string, length - num_right_chars)); + g_strlcat (truncated, delimter, (truncate_length + 1)); + g_strlcat (truncated, g_utf8_offset_to_pointer (string, length - num_right_chars), (truncate_length + 1)); return truncated; } -- cgit v1.2.1